It is located in Shinjuku Toho Building 1F, next to "Tsukiji Gindako". There is a menu chart outside but this is not very true. Because of the advance payment system, you can not see the menu slowly and tend to order. Most of the night shifts are Asian non-Japanese clerks, so the service is not so bad. The counter has 14 seats and the family seats about 30 seats. There is a power supply (Not USB) around the abdomen of the counter seat, and it is appreciated that it can be charged. The store is bright and looks wide because the back is covered with mirrors. A lot of vegetables There are plenty of chopped vegetables, and there are more vegetables than thick noodles. Dumplings are small and delicious.
